The Ipad can be an Ipod but the Ipod can't be an Ipad. The Ipad has a built in ipod where you can play music and speakers so you don't need headphones to hear your music. However, it can do much more like surf the web, watch videos, use 3G, etc. that an Ipod (nano and shuffle models) cannot do. The Ipod touch can do all these things except use 3G data plans and view web pages in a full screen.
